Karen Pearson discusses her journey in audio production and the enduring relevance of radio in the digital age.
In this episode of Audio Talks, host Oisin Lunny sits down with Karen Pearson, an award-winning producer and the visionary founder of Folded Wing, to explore her remarkable journey through the world of audio. From her early passion for music and radio to leading one of the UK’s most innovative audio production companies, Karen shares how creativity, resilience, and a deep belief in the power of sound have shaped her path. She reflects on the founding of Folded Wing and its mission to champion diversity and inclusion in audio storytelling. Karen offers a heartfelt perspective on the enduring magic of live radio - its intimacy, authenticity, and the irreplaceable role of passionate presenters. She contrasts this with the rise of video and streaming, emphasizing why radio’s local connection and human touch still matter in a digital world. She also highlights the democratizing power of podcasts, celebrating how they’ve opened up the world of audio to new voices and fresh perspectives. As technology continues to reshape the audio landscape, Karen explains why these changes only enhance radio’s role as a source of comfort, community, and companionship.
